Sworn Translation

Translations prepared by translators sworn before a notary public, valid at official institutions and consulates.

A sworn translation requires the translator who signs it to have taken an oath before a notary public. This signature and stamp are the precondition for the document to be processed by official institutions. Identity cards and passports, birth and marriage certificates, criminal record extracts, diplomas and transcripts, powers of attorney, trade registry documents and court rulings are the most frequently requested document types. Your document is assigned to a translator sworn in the relevant language pair. Once the translation is complete, a second translator checks it against the source for names, dates, numbers and official wording; any inconsistencies caught at this stage are resolved before delivery. Which institution requires which format varies. If you tell us where you will submit your document, we prepare it in the layout that institution expects.
